[newline] Customer Satisfaction Rating (CSAT) determines how satisfied clients are with a particular communication, item, or experience. It's gathered by asking customers to rank their complete satisfaction on a scale (generally right after a purchase or support communication). On social networks, CSAT is often accumulated with fast polls, direct messages, or ingrained surveys.
